    /**
     * Write out the delimited file.
     * 
     * @throws IOException
     */
    @Override
    public void writeFile() throws Exception {

        logger.debug("#######Delimited File Writer starting writeFile...");
        // Create FieldFormatter - the object that is i18n aware
        DelimitedFieldFormatter dff = new DelimitedFieldFormatter(downloadFields, messageSource, locale, hostUrl);
        dff.setDelimiter(delimiter);
        dff.setReplaceChars(replaceChars);
        // handy for debug
        // Field idField = new Field();
        // idField.setFieldI18nNameKey("occurrenceRecordId");
        // idField.setFieldName("occurrenceRecordId");
        // downloadFields.add(0, idField);

        // stick requested fields into list of strings
        List<String> requestedFieldNames = new ArrayList<String>();
        for (Field field : downloadFields) {
            requestedFieldNames.add(field.getFieldName());
            if (logger.isDebugEnabled()) {
                logger.debug("Requested field = " + field.getFieldName());
            }
        }

        // Create Results outputter - the object that knows about the required format
        ResultsOutputter resultsOutputter = new DelimitedResultsOutputter(outputStream, downloadFieldMappings,
                requestedFieldNames, dff, delimiter, endOfRecord);

        // check for citation
        if (addCitation && zipped) {
            DataResourceAuditor cro = new DataResourceAuditor();
            cro.setNextResultsOutputter(resultsOutputter);
            resultsOutputter = cro;
        }

        // write out the field headings
        byte[] delimiterInBytes = delimiter.getBytes();
        for (Field field : downloadFields) {
            outputStream.write(messageSource
                    .getMessage(field.getFieldI18nNameKey(), null, field.getFieldI18nNameKey(), locale).getBytes());
            outputStream.write(delimiterInBytes);
        }
        outputStream.write(endOfRecord.getBytes());

        // pass both to the query manager
        outputProcess.process(resultsOutputter);

        // close the file stream
        if (zipped)
            ((ZipOutputStream) outputStream).closeEntry();

        // write out the citation
        if (addCitation && zipped) {
            downloadUtils.outputCitation(outputStream, (DataResourceAuditor) resultsOutputter, citationFileName,
                    locale, hostUrl);
        }

        // write out the rights
        if (addRights && zipped) {
            downloadUtils.outputRights(outputStream, (DataResourceAuditor) resultsOutputter, rightsFileName, locale,
                    hostUrl);
        }

        // log usage
        if (logEventId != null && resultsOutputter instanceof DataResourceAuditor) {
            downloadUtils.logDownloadUsage((DataResourceAuditor) resultsOutputter, logEventId);
        }

        // run secondary outputs
        if (zipped && secondaryDownloadOutputs != null) {
            downloadUtils.addSecondaryOutputs((ZipOutputStream) outputStream, secondaryDownloadOutputs);
        }

        // once returned rename the file to indicate the file has been written
        signalFileWriteComplete();
    }
